Output 3670368c21d423aba39b5868fed2c73ecb764873d93075e1a620bffc281bf4d1:1

value
8535235
script pubkey
OP_0 OP_PUSHBYTES_20 b8fdfc85da863d15bf8e333f397af7e171eb69ed
address
bc1qhr7lepw6sc73t0uwxvlnj7hhu9c7k60dj76vky
transaction
3670368c21d423aba39b5868fed2c73ecb764873d93075e1a620bffc281bf4d1
spent
true